Freedom Federal Credit Union supports 10 school Patriot Programs

With increasing support from Freedom Federal Credit Union, 10 Harford County elementary schools provided incentives to students this past school year to complete their Patriot Program requirements.

The Patriot Program is a voluntary program where students learn about patriotism and gain an appreciation for American history.

According to Freedom Federal Credit Union, the Patriot programs are supported at Bakerfield, Emmorton, Forest Lakes, Havre de Grace, Joppatowne, Norrisville, Prospect Mill, Ring Factory, William S. James and Youth's Benefit elementary schools. The schools' PTAs, school administrators, teachers, parent volunteers and Freedom develop the programs.

The Patriot Programs help kids learn about their country, patriotism and our nation's past, present and future, as well as national and state geographic facts, Freedom noted in a press release.

Freedom provides successful students with an incentive reward of a knapsack or T-shirt. Both items feature the Patriot program logo. Each school reported positive growth in the program, and credited the incentives as contributing to this success.

Rose Ann Lambert, president and CEO of Freedom Federal Credit Union, Mike Dilworth, senior vice president of marketing, and Patrice Ricciardi, business development specialist, participated in the schools' recent awards assemblies.
